Re: Indiana Jones and the Temple of Doom R1

Quote:
Originally Posted by soundstory View Post
Am I right in saying that the main cut was the ripping out of the heart?
There were lots of lttle cuts throughout the film but that was the main one.

The shots of the hand going inside the chest were missing IIRC (while since I last saw it).
I think the shot of the chest closing is still in the UK one

When one of the sacrifices is lowered into the pit there are sound edits to reduce screams, there are less intense shots of the man on the platform as it gets further down.

One use of the word "b*****d" was cut - I think it was around the point where Short Round gets whipped - which was also cut.
